The Thiruvannamalai district DMK party workers presented a unique gift to Tamil Nadu Chief Minister MK Stalin on his birthday, Wednesday. However, the gift presentation turned into an awkward moment for the Chief Minister. Zakir Shah, a DMK supporter from Tiruvannamalai, brought a two-year-old camel to Chennai as a gift for CM Stalin. The camel was draped in the DMK's flag, and accompanied by some party members, Shah entered the hall to present the gift. However, security personnel quickly escorted him offstage. It is reported that Shah has been presenting a live animal as a gift to CM Stalin every year on his birthday. Despite the comical incident, the CM appreciated the gesture but urged his party members to refrain from such acts in the future.
